OWASP AppSec USA 2011 - September 20-23, 2011

OWASP MSP was host to OWASP's 2011 flagship outreach effort, OWASP AppSec USA 2011, at the Minneapolis Convention Center September 20-23, 2011. Visit http://www.appsecusa.org to find materials from AppSec USA 2011!

OWASP Minneapolis-St. Paul 2010 Day of Talks - October 8, 2010

OWASP MSP and DC612 hosted an awesome lineup of technical talks October 8, 2010.

Visit the day of talks page for a recap

OWASP Minneapolis-St. Paul 2009 Half Day Conference - August 24, 2009

Thanks again for another year to all who joined us for an afternoon of information security presentations on August 24, 2009 at the St. Paul Student Center Auditorium/Theater on the University of Minnesota - Twin Cities campus. Visit the conference page for a recap or watch the video at Vimeo.

OWASP & FLOSS Application Security Mini-Conference 2008 - October 21, 2008

Thanks to all who joined us on October 21, 2008 for a mini conference in October 2008 at University of Minnesota's Saint Paul campus. Our first conference was a great success, with around 150 people attending! We were fortunate to have even higher attendance in 2009.
